How Our Team’s Process for Sink Overflow Water Removal Works

When you call us, our first step is to assess the situation and develop a customized plan to address the issue. We’ll use specialized equipment to measure moisture levels, identify the source of the leak, and contain the area to prevent further damage.

Step 1: Containment and Water Removal

We’ll set up a containment system to prevent water from spreading to other areas of your home. Our technicians will then use heavy-duty vacuums and pumps to extract the water, reducing the risk of mold growth and structural damage.

Step 2: Drying and Dehumidification

Next, we’ll use specialized drying equipment to remove moisture from the affected area, including the walls, floors, and cabinets. This step is crucial in preventing mold growth and ensuring your home returns to a safe, healthy environment.

Step 3: Sanitizing and Disinfecting

Once the area is dry, we’ll apply a sanitizing treatment to remove any bacteria, viruses, or other microorganisms that may have been present in the water. This step is essential in preventing the spread of illness and ensuring your home is safe for occupancy.

Step 4: Final Inspection and Repair

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ure the area is dry, safe, and free from any hidden damage. If necessary, we’ll make any necessary repairs to restore your home to its original condition.

Sink Overflow Water Removal v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small, contained water spill Yes No You can likely handle a small spill on your own.
Large water spill with obvious structural damage No Yes A large spill needs specialized equipment and expertise to prevent further damage.
Visible water damage or leaks under sinks No Yes Under-sink leaks need specialized equipment and expertise to prevent further damage.
Mold growth or unusual odors No Yes Mold growth and unusual odors need professional remediation to ensure your home is safe and healthy.
Water damage affecting multiple areas or rooms No Yes Water damage affecting multiple areas needs a comprehensive restoration plan to prevent further damage.
Insurance claims or complex water damage issues No Yes Insurance claims and complex water damage issues need specialized expertise and knowledge to navigate the process.
